What to do in a Roofing Emergency

Roofing troubles are always a serious problem for your home, but there is a certain class of roofing issues that stand out from the rest. Roofing emergencies are dramatic occasions of roof damage that, if they aren’t addressed properly, can lead to significant damage to the rest of your home. 

 

What is a roofing emergency?

When we discuss a roofing emergency, what we’re talking about is any kind of major damage done to your roof. This isn’t as simply as shingles being knocked loose or a slight leak when there’s heavy rain. Rather, we’re referring to any occasion of major damage done to your roof. A fallen tree limb knocking a large hole in your roof, for example. Or a major sustained leak that causes water to accumulate inside your home. These are issues that need to be addressed immediately and can’t really wait for careful consideration or much price comparison.

Be safe

The first thing to consider in a roofing emergency is to be safe. Chances are, if you’re looking at unexpected significant roof damage, you’re in the midst of a weather emergency or a similarly climactic moment. Give careful consideration to the safety of yourself and those around you. If the interior of your home has been exposed to the elements, you may need to shut off the electric service for that area but turning off the breakers for those rooms. Make sure you keep members of your household out of the rooms in question to avoid possible injury. 

 

Act Quickly

When possible, assuming you follow the rule of “be safe” you want to act quickly in these circumstances. Remove anything from the area that might be damaged from exposure to the elements. If possible, place a cover or tarp to keep the room at least partially protected. Again, stress the idea of being safe here. Don’t take an unnecessary risk in these cases, when our crew arrives, we’ll be able to take the necessary steps to protect your home, so only take these temporary measures if you can do so safely. The other actions you need to prioritize is calling the relevant parties. In addition to calling us, you’ll also need to contact your home insurance provider as soon as possible to begin their process for making a claim. Depending on your provider, they may have some steps you’ll need to complete at different points to ensure you are able to receive the coverage you have paid for.
